33 I' d go wider, my first shop was 30X48. 30 is narrow, my uncle saw mine and went 36X48, way nicer . Especially if you want a work bench along one side. My current shop at home is 42X64. 30x64 heated, 12x64 is a cold storage bay. All have been pole barns.

Originally Posted by 33outlawsst
I want to build mine behind the house, approx. 30x50x12 foot walls, but I don't know if I should go with a steel kit or wood construction with pre made trusses ?? input would be great
I went with wood as it can be completely custom. The size of garage doors I wanted, The man door where I wanted it. The windows are the size & exactly where I wanted them. Other things like there are no windows that cant be seen from the house. Mine is 2x8 construction easy to add serious insulation. Its trusses too, nothing in the way. Im not sure if you can configure a kit building with that customization, maybe you can but I never looked into anything else very seriously
